Christophe, a charcutier-caterer by training, makes delicious pork and Limousin meat products in his workshop on his farm, which he raises with his wife Sylvie. On the pork side, charcuterie (sausage, dry-cured ham, sausages, black pudding, etc.) and cooked products (ham, rolled head and rolled belly) are colorant-free. Natural casings are used, and beechwood (natural sawdust) is used for smoking. Limousin meats are available by the slice or in packages.
